Double block & bleed, Triple Offset Segment Values that provide absolute shut off

As safety and environmental issues have become of greater concern to mankind, the need for assured valve shut off providing absolute and verifiable isolation are regularly becoming the standard specification for critical applications.TwinSeal-TOSV

Typical areas of application include offshore and onshore petrochemical production including, gas injection, water injection, oil and gas transmission lines including airport fueling facilities and other areas where flammable and toxic emissions are unacceptable.

Comparing Valve Types

Valve ComparisonsDesign Previous common practice has been to use two valves (Fig 1), such as plug or ball valve designs, in series with a bleed facility located between them in order to establish the sealing integrity of the upstream valve. This configuration is far from optimum as more space is required, with considerable extra weight quite apart from the additional maintenance requirements of having two valves and the extra associated costs.

The Solent & Pratt Double Block and Bleed design (Fig 3) utilizes our well established, patented triple offset segment valve (TOSV). Two seals are incorporated on the disc segment thus providing sequential sealing. The downstream seat is not spring loaded, as is the practice for trunnion mounted pipeline valves (Fig 2), which are also very heavy and expensive. Sealing integrity is therefore maintained should the upstream seat fail. When the valve is closed a channel between the two seats connects with a purge or bleed port in the valve body which is connected to an external outlet where an isolation valve or relief valve may be fitted for manual or automatic bleed. This compact Double Block and Bleed Design negates the need for using two valves in series.

Theory of OperationPatented two direction valve geometry

The Solent & Pratt Triple Offset Segment Valve utilizes the well established patented valve geometry where the shaft is offset from the body in two directions (1) and (2), whilst the disc is a segment taken from a cone where the apex is offset from the center line of the valve (3). The disc (segment) of the valve houses a field replaceable metal laminate seal whilst the field replaceable seat ring is housed in the body of the valve.

Due to the valve geometry there is no interference or rubbing between seat and seal as the valve strokes through it’s full 90°.

Feature Description
Shut Off Shut off class API 598. Zero leakage shut off available in both directions
Seat and Seal Replaceable body seat and laminated disc seal
Type Triple offset design (non-rubbing)
Materials Materials of construction available to NACE requirements
Quality Assurance Quality Assurance Systems approved to ISO 9001
Non-rubbing design The Triple Offset Geometry of the TOSV range eliminates all rubbing between seat and seal thus extending the performance and life expectancy of the valve
Wafer body design Wafer and lugged body design available to API 609
Patented Design Patented in UK with worldwide patents pending
Pressure Range Size range 6” (150mm) to 84” (2100mm) ANSI 150, 300 & 600.
Size range 6” (150mm) to 36” (900mm) ANSI 900
& 1500. Large sizes on request.
Firesafe Inherently Firesafe primary metal/metal sealing certified to API 607
Anti-Blowout Internal anti-blowout stem standard. External to
API 609 optional.
Flange Standards All flange standards can be accommodated including ANSI, API, MSS, BS, PN and ISO.
ANSI w/ Fully Rated Trims ANSI 150, 300, 600, 900 & 1500
Face to face dimensions Face to face dimensions shown are to BS.5155. Options include ANSI B16.10 and API 6D. Non standard dimensions are available on request.
Operators Valves can be supplied with manual, electric, pneumatic or hydraulic operators. Fail-safe systems for emergency operation are also available.
Materials Carbon Steels, 316 S/S, Duple S/S. 6MO S/S, Super Duplex, Bronze, Monel, Hastelloy B & C, Titanium, Zirconium, Incoloy.
Options Wafer, lugged, double flanged and butt weld ends available.
